I completely DISAGREE about the need of changing the matchmaking feature so that it makes “good parties” every time… but OFC i’ll explain why… it’s not something i thought about just because i wante veryone to have a bad time.
We have 2 ways of doing a dungeon:
1- make your own, probably balanced, group and get 450% exp from the dungeon run:
PRO:
- you get the classes you need for a smooth dungeon run
CON:
- you “only” get 450% bonus exp from the dg run
2- join a party via matchmaking feature and get 600% exp from the dungeon run:
PRO:
- 600% exp bonus to the dungeon run
CON:
- you might get a totally crap party and maybe even don’t finish the dungeon.
Both way have a very specific “risk vs reward” system that perfectly balance them… the players have tho choose to either play it safe for a little less exp OR risk it all for more exp… and this is the way it should be.
If the matchmaking system is changed to allow “good groups” making then it would totally cripple all the players that wants to go into dungeons with friends and such making the “Normal grouping way” totally undair.
IF they change the matchmaking feature to make it create good parties then they will need, absolutly, to completely take away the 600% bonus exp from it.

Just manually look for one or use shout feature in game… Logic: If a cleric was using the dungeon finder, you’d also be able to find that cleric on the map to manually invite them. It’s not that hard - change channel to find the cleric, you have 4 people that can cover 4 channels. If you don’t find a cleric on the map then you’d not find a cleric using dungeon finder anyway - go do something else for the meantime or wait it out.
The price you pay for a faster group (and bonus EXP) is that you don’t get to pick who you get. Why do people find that so unfair when there’s an excellent alternative highlighted above?
